TWO people attempted to break into two Cranbourne businesses last week.
At 4am on Monday 22 July, two people attempted to gain entry to the back door to New Attitude Tattoos, in Lurline Street Cranbourne, using a jemmy.
They then tried to gain access to a laundrette next door, but also failed.
Police said it appears the offenders were a man and a woman.
Anyone with information is urged to contact Crime Stoppers on 1800 333 000.
